Spurs exercise team options on Lonnie Walker, Keldon Johnson, and Luka Samanic

The biggest (and most anticipated) move the Spurs made yesterday was signing Derrick White to a four-year, $73 million contract extension, but that’s not the only business they took care of. Along with tying up one player they clearly want for the long haul at a good price, they extended the rookie contracts of another trio of players who they also hope will be a part of the new-look Spurs of the future.

By exercising the fourth-year team option on Lonnie Walker IV and third-year options on Keldon Johnson and Luka Samanic, tying them up through at least the 2021-22 season, the Spurs have ensured they will still have the entire young roster they have sought to build in recent years intact next season.
